Job Description:

Duties/Responsibilities:

  • Performs physical therapy treatment procedures following treatment programs/plans established by the Physical Therapist.
  • Follows established procedures and observes appropriate safety precautions in the application of heat, cold, light, sound, water, electricity, traction, massage and therapeutic exercise.
  • Teaches patients and family when necessary, therapeutic exercises, body mechanics, use of adaptive equipment, ambulation with assistive devices, ADLs, use of wheelchairs, transfer techniques and special routines and/or programs.
  • Assists the Physical Therapist in performing special tests and/or evaluations as needed.
  • Maintain medical records with daily documentation of all care provided.
  • Supervise and evaluate the function and technical performance of Aides and PTA students as needed.

It is understood that this is a summary of key job functions and does not include every detail of the job that may reasonably be required.

Education/Experience Required:

  • Associate Degree from a Physical Therapist Assistant program accredited by the American Physical Therapy Association.
  • One or two years of Physical Therapy clinical experience.
  • Must have experience working in the Acute Care Inpatient setting.

Registration/Certification:

  • P.T.A. License.
  • AHA BLS certification

                                                                      

Physical/Environmental Requirements:

This job requires frequent bending, carrying, pulling, pushing, reaching, standing, stooping, walking and lifting over 10 lbs. There will be occasional need for climbing stairs, lifting in excess of 50 – 100 lbs and sitting. Constant use of hearing, sight and speech. Frequent use of smell and touch. Frequent keyboard and telephone use. Constant concentration and problem solving.
